The Syrian diaspora is scattered all around the world, with many families and children having settled in various countries, including Indonesia. As these Syrian families establish their lives in a new environment, their children often find solace and joy in playing traditional Syrian games that remind them of their homeland.

One of the most popular games among Syrian children abroad is "Ardha al-Souriya," translated as "Syrian Ardha." This traditional dance and rhythmic game involves a group of participants forming two lines facing each other, with a leader who sets the pace and leads the movements. The players clap, sing, and move in unison, creating a lively and engaging experience that fosters a sense of community and belonging among the children. Another beloved game among Syrian children living abroad is "Al-Baraa," a game that involves chasing and tagging fellow players within a designated playing area. This high-energy game not only provides a source of physical activity but also promotes teamwork, strategy, and friendly competition among the participants. In Indonesia, Syrian children often come together to play these traditional games during community events, cultural gatherings, or simply in their neighborhoods. These games serve as a way for the children to connect with their Syrian roots, bond with their peers, and preserve their cultural heritage in a foreign land. On the business front, several Syrian entrepreneurs have also ventured into the Indonesian market, establishing successful companies and contributing to the local economy. These businesses span various industries, including food and beverage, fashion, construction, and technology, bringing a unique blend of Syrian expertise and creativity to the Indonesian business landscape. One notable Syrian-owned business in Indonesia is a restaurant that serves authentic Syrian cuisine, delighting customers with flavorful dishes such as falafel, shawarma, and baklava. The restaurant not only offers a taste of Syria to the Indonesian community but also creates job opportunities for both Syrians and locals, fostering cross-cultural exchange and economic growth. Overall, the intersection of Syrian children's games and Syrian-owned businesses in Indonesia showcases the resilience, creativity, and cultural richness of the Syrian diaspora. Through traditional games and entrepreneurial endeavors, Syrians abroad are able to build connections, create opportunities, and nurture a sense of home away from home in Indonesia.
